Writing Tips for Community or Business Articles in Granite Belt, Queensland
Writing a community or business article is all about conveying information to your target audience in a way that is engaging, informative, and easy to understand. The following tips will help you write an article that effectively communicates your message to the people of Granite Belt, Queensland.
1. Know Your Audience
Before you start writing, it is crucial to know your target audience. Who are the people you are writing for? What are their interests and concerns? Knowing your audience will help you to create an article that is relevant, interesting, and valuable.
2. Choose a Topic that Matters to Your Readers
Choose a topic that is relevant to the people of Granite Belt, Queensland. This can be anything from local news and events to business stories and community initiatives. Remember, the more relevant and interesting your topic is, the more likely people will be to read and share it.
3. Make Your Article Easy to Read
People are more likely to read an article that is easy to read. Use short paragraphs, bullet points, and subheadings to make your article easier to scan and digest. Also, use simple language and avoid jargon or technical terms.
4. Use Quotes and Real-life Examples
Using quotes and real-life examples can make your article more engaging and relatable. Interview local business owners, community leaders, and residents to get their perspective on the topic you are writing about.
5. Keep it Short and Sweet
An ideal community or business article should be between 300-500 words. Anything longer than this may lose the reader's attention. Keep your article short and focused on the main topic.
6. Proofread and Edit Your Article
Before you hit publish, make sure to proofread and edit your article. Check for spelling, punctuation, and grammatical errors. Also, make sure your sentences are clear and concise.
writing a community or business article for the region of Granite Belt, Queensland, requires some careful consideration and planning. By following the tips above, you can create an article that is engaging, informative, and relevant to your target audience.
